On Monday, public health officials have reported a total of 521 new established and possible cases of coronavirus disease in Illinois, including additional deaths of 33.Department of Public Health is currently reporting a sum total of 1,382,186 positive tested Covid-19 cases, which also include 22,827 deaths since the start of the pandemic.
Within the last 24 hours, research laboratories have reported 25,692 samples out of a total of 24,616,087. As of last night, 1,093 people in Illinois were reported to be admitted to the hospital with Covid-19. Out of those, 294 patients were reported to be in the ICU, and 167 patients with Covid-19 were put on ventilators.
Health officials also reported on Monday that over 67% of adults in Illinois had received at least one dose of the Covid-19 vaccine, and more than 50% of adults are completely vaccinated, according to the data reported from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.Apart from this, a sum total of 11,291,906 vaccines have been ordered in as of last midnight. The weekly running average of vaccines being administered daily is 50,162 doses. On Sunday, 22,255 doses were reported to be administered in Illinois. Regular vaccination is in progress in the state.
